The Federal Deficit Nearly Tripled

The federal government’s deficit nearly tripled in the first nine months of the fiscal year. Tax revenues decreased by 11% and government spending jumped 10%. Interest payments reached $652 billion—25% more than during the same period a year ago. The deficit adds to an already large federal debt.—npr.org
